Reporting to the Systems Engineering Lead, you will be the project technical authority during the life cycle of the project. A key part of this is technical responsibility for producing the electrical systems logical and physical architecture and ensuring its early phase studies through design, integration and validation phases of Earth Observation Payload Systems.
Your work will involve gathering requirements (at each level of the product tree), generating high-level specifications and developing / maintaining performance models to ensure the reliability and integrity of electrical signals transmission and power distribution, taking into account bonding shielding throughout the spacecraft and EMC.
Matchtech acts as an employment agency for permanent recruitment and employment business for the supply of temporary workers and is part of Gattaca Plc.
Gattaca Plc provides support services to Matchtech and may assist with processing your application.